Olympics: Michael Phelps Will Be a No Show at Ceremonies Tonight!

Michael Phelps will not march in Friday’s opening ceremony for the London Games.

The 14-time Olympic gold medalist must swim opening heats of the 400-meter individual medley, an event that includes U.S. rival Ryan Lochte, on Saturday morning.

“I will not be walking at opening,” Phelps said Wednesday at a Speedo event. “I’m planning on walking in closing.”

He said he usually watches the opening ceremony on TV.

“That is one of the downfalls swimmers have of competing early in the Olympics,” he said, “but I kind of like going first.”
